首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CMS如何在目录或普通文件名中显示页面?

在网站开发中,CMS(内容管理系统)是一种常见的工具,用于管理和创建网站内容。CMS 可以帮助用户在目录或普通文件名中显示页面。以下是一些建议:

  1. 使用友好的 URL:使用易于理解和记忆的 URL 可以帮助用户更容易地找到他们需要的页面。例如,使用 "www.example.com/about-us" 而不是 "www.example.com/about.html"。
  2. 使用目录结构:将相关页面组织在一起,并使用目录结构来呈现它们。例如,将所有博客文章放在 "www.example.com/blog" 目录下。
  3. 使用扩展名:在 URL 中包含文件扩展名,例如 ".html" 或 ".php",以指示文件类型。这可以帮助搜索引擎和用户更好地理解页面的内容。
  4. 使用描述性的文件名:为文件和目录使用描述性的名称,以便用户更容易理解它们的内容。例如,使用 "www.example.com/products/laptops" 而不是 "www.example.com/prod/cat"。
  5. 使用 CMS 的内置功能:许多 CMS 提供了内置功能,可以帮助用户更好地组织和显示页面。例如,WordPress 提供了页面、分类和标签功能,可以帮助用户组织和分类内容。

推荐的腾讯云相关产品:

  • 腾讯云 COS:一个具有高可靠性、高效率和低成本的云存储服务,可以帮助用户存储和管理静态文件,例如图片、视频和音频文件。
  • 腾讯云 CDB:一个支持 MySQL 和 MongoDB 的云数据库服务,可以帮助用户存储和管理动态内容,例如用户数据和文章。
  • 腾讯云 CLB:一个负载均衡服务,可以帮助用户在多个服务器之间分配流量,提高网站性能和可靠性。

产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• CMS系统应该具备哪些基本功能呢?

    2、URL静态化及客制化   URL静态化功能是必须的,好的CMS系统应该提供URL客制化功能,站长可以自定义所有的目录名及文件名。  ...4、正文撰写   CMS系统创建产品文章页面时都提供编辑功能,用户可以在正文中添加黑体、加图片、填写图片ALT文字、添加链接、选择链接锚文本等。  ...6、标签功能   站长发布产品文章时可以输入TAG标签,系统自动按标签聚合内容并生成标签页面。  ...7、消除复制内容   系统应该禁止抓取复制内容,打印版本、各种不同排序(按价格、时间、热门程度等)页面CMS设计者应该考虑到禁止抓取复制版本的功能。  ...10、正确生成H标签   几乎所有的CMS都会生成H1、H2标签,但正确生成H标签的并不多见。CMS系统中所有页面都把网站名称放在H1标签,这是不对的。

    87130

    渗透测试入门 —— 渗透测试笔记

    点击专题名称,在弹出的专题页面查看其 URL,并记录下 id 值(此处 id=27): ?...后台频道页版权信息写入木马 第一个漏洞涉及两个操作:一是在网页底部版权信息写入一句话木马,二是创建频道静态化页面。...前台栏目投稿自定义文件名写入木马 第二个漏洞是在前台栏目投稿设置信息的 自定义文件名 输入框内触发,因此需要“自定义内容页文件名”的权限,不过我们已经有了管理员权限,故不必担心此问题。...但是主机地址显示为 172.16.12.3,跟 http://bbs.test.ichunqiu 好像没什么关系吧?...于是,在菜刀 添加SHELL 的配置填入数据库信息(THUPL): 小贴士:如何在菜刀填入数据库配置信息请参考 黑站利器-中国菜刀的功能介绍和使用方法 mysql172.16.12.3

    3.5K20

    微服务 day02:CMS前端开发

    下级目录以模块名命名,下边以cms举例: cms/api:cms模块的api接口 cms/component:cms模块的组件 cms/page: cms模块的页面 cms/router:cms模块的路由配置...五、CMS前端页面查询开发 0x01 页面原型 1、创建页面 页面结构 在model目录创建 cms模块的目录结构 ? 在page目录新建page_list.vue,扩展名为.vue。...*/ /*编写页面样式,不是必须*/ 在页面的template填写 “测试页面显示...”。...页面路由 在 cms 目录下创建 page_list.vue 页面。 现在先配置路由,实现 url 访问到页面再进行内容完善与调试。...0x02 API调用 1、定义 在cms模块的 api 目录定义cms.js, 在 cms.js 定义如下js方法,此方法实现 http 请求服务端页面查询接口。

    1.7K00

    骑士 CMS 远程代码执行分析

    目录 目录 0x00 前言 0x01 知识背景 0x02 漏洞分析 0x03 漏洞复现 0x04 漏洞修复 0x05 总结 0x06 参考 0x00 前言 续师傅前些天跟我说骑士 CMS 更新了一个补丁.../模块/控制器/操作 但骑士 CMS 采用的是普通模式,即传统的GET传参方式来指定当前访问的模块和操作,举个简单的例子,如果我们想要调用 Home 模块下的 User 控制器的 login 方法如下...Trace显示 ), 'view_parse' => array( 'Behavior\ParseTemplateBehavior', /...模板文件的标签,我们可以随便打开一个原有模板,然后复制一句话即可,:/Application/Home/View/tpl_company/default/com_jobs_list.html...由可控参数传入fetch()函数,这个漏洞产生的方式相信很多人已经很熟悉了,前段时间分析的 fastadmin 前台 RCE 也是由这个原因,但上次偷懒没有分析具体传入的流程,本次分析的比较具体,有不足错误之处希望师傅们指出

    1.1K30

    干货 | 渗透测试之目标分析与指纹识别总结

    建站形式分析 分目录站点 •形如: www.xxx.com www.xxx.com/bbs www.xxx.com/old•渗透思路:网站可能有多个cms框架组成,那么对于渗透而言,相当于渗透目标是多个...值,如果和规则库的Md5一致则说明是同一CMS。...正常页面错误网页包含的关键字 先访问首页特定页面如robots.txt等,通过正则的方式去匹配某些关键字,Powered by Discuz、dedecms等。...\\n\\n或者可以构造错误页面,根据报错信息来判断使用的CMS或者中间件信息,比较常见的如tomcat的报错页面。...通过规则库去探测是否有相应目录,或者根据爬虫结果对链接url进行分析,或者对robots.txt文件目录进行检测等等方式,通过url地址来判别是否使用了某CMS,比如wordpress默认存在wp-includes

    2.4K20

    靶场实战(18):OSCP备考之VulnHub MY CMSMS

    2.1.2、URL漏洞 0x01、直接访问 浏览器打开http://172.16.33.103,是CMSMS的介绍页面。...0x02、目录扫描 使用命令dirsearch -u http://172.16.33.103/ -x 403发现大量页面,逐个查看,只有/admin/login.php和/phpmyadmin有价值。...使用浏览器访问http://172.16.33.103/admin/login.php,是个登录页面。...既然是文件名有问题,那应该是做了文件名后缀限制,希望只是限制了后缀黑名单吧。 尝试用黑名单外且仍能被当作脚本文件执行的文件后缀来绕过上传限制,最终使用.phtml成功上传。...null未发现普通用户目录下存在敏感文件,使用命令find /tmp/ -type f -ls 2>/dev/null未发现临时目录下存在敏感文件,使用命令ls -la /var/www/html/发现

    6110

    嗤!给你来点fiyocms漏洞喷雾

    0x01 背景 上周发的phpcms的漏洞分析,有些伙伴觉得比较复杂,于是便诞生本篇,通过审计一些普通cms来一步步学习代码审计的技巧。...,然后用if进行数据对错的判断,获得正确数据变回延迟5s回显页面,错误数据便会直接回显页面。...file_get_contents函数读取到的目标文件在当前页面中进行显示,因此存在任意文件读取的漏洞。 ?...漏洞验证: 为了方便构造和查看路径信息,我在问题文件中加入了如下两行,其中src参数可以用来进行目录跳转,name参数可以用来设置要读取的目标文件名称,然后进行如下请求可以读取任意文件的内容。 ?.../进行目录跳转,从而删除任意文件。 ?

    1.1K100

    cms系统套标签的简单介绍

    本文目录一览: 1、cms 标签是什么 2、cms标签如何应用 3、cms模板标签不同css怎么套 cms 标签是什么 创立标签是系统中一个重要的元素,你要将标签理解为一个变量,或是一个函数,并且可能是一个带有参数的复杂函数...,在模板中使用,能将你想要的内容显示出来。...表示不限类别) $page :一般用来表示页数 (1 表示第一页) 位置:模板风格---phpcms--添加内容标签 1.内容标签(通过设置标签参数调用) 点击"修改选中模板"对标签模板编辑,这里数据库显示方式的...“自定义变量”是用户根据自己的需求添加、修改,如下是标签的模板, 我们添加一个“打开窗口”: 看看如何在模板文件调用?...css也叫模板嵌套,过程其实就是把之前静态页面的静态文本替换STL标签的过程。 cms系统套标签的介绍就聊到这里吧,感谢你花时间阅读本站内容.

    13.9K50

    Web指纹识别技术研究与优化实现

    2、正常页面错误网页包含的关键字 先访问首页特定页面如robots.txt等,通过正则的方式去匹配某些关键字,Powered by Discuz、dedecms等。...或者可以构造错误页面,根据报错信息来判断使用的CMS或者中间件信息,比较常见的如tomcat的报错页面。 ?...4、部分URL包含的关键字,比如wp-includes、dede等URL关键特征 通过规则库去探测是否有相应目录,或者根据爬虫结果对链接url进行分析,或者对robots.txt文件目录进行检测等等方式...,通过url地址来判别是否使用了某CMS,比如wordpress默认存在wp-includes和wp-admin目录,织梦默认管理后台为dede目录,solr平台可能使用/solr目录,weblogic...于是想到了一个比较笨的方法:从网站爬取一些静态文件,png、ico、jpg、css、js等,提取url地址、文件名、计算md5写入数据库,这样再爬下一个网站,一旦发现有相同的md5,就把新的url也加入到那条记录

    4.4K53

    #淘宝客#大淘客CMS系统如何使用

    大淘客CMS系统使用首先需要拥有自己的网站,最基础就是有空间和域名,建议空间最好是支持PHP5.4及以上的,同时购买域名时请确认备案域名和注册域名一致,出现差异是无法使用大淘客CMS系统的。...上传后,网站就可以直接访问啦~ *文件名可以任何修改,方便用于上传测试,不影响原网站! *支持二级目录,方便大家在原网站上接入该模块,相当灵活哦! 4. ...填写CMS基本配置信息 网站名称:中文或者数字自定义 网站域名:xxxxx.xxx 网站备案号:在工信局备案后获取的备案号 CMS普通PID:网站推广位通用PID。...・若您的index.php文件上传到服务器根目录,程序路径使用默认配置即可。 ・若不是上传到根目录,比如上传到根目录下的“CMS目录,在程序路径填入“/CMS/index.php”即可。...・同理,若上传到根目录下“CMS目录的“cms1”目录,在程序路径填入“/CMS/cms1/index.php”即可。

    4.4K30

    HydroCMS功能介绍——非用户手册

    项目成果页侧栏二级目录效果:显示项目简介 ? 项目成果页侧栏三级目录效果: ? 项目成果页侧栏四级目录效果: ? 4、规范查阅系统效果: ? 5、计划成果目录效果:在线修改删除添加 ?...6、全局搜索功能:可搜索到每个运行cms系统上的成果。 ? 7、简单的论坛功能: ? 8、自定义主题效果以及批量打包下载功能: ? 9、对自定义主题目录进行修改:删除、修改、显示隐藏等。 ?...10、自定义主题的建立过程效果:可将某个目录定义为图文模式,附件模式 ? 11、同类项目标签功能:集中显示同类项目——目的是对外批量展示同类项目,一一点击项目简介即可。...12、快捷上传:电子文件命名符合企业标准后(SL2014BT-520-45阀井结构布置图.dwg),可任意上传,系统根据文件名识别具体位置:项目——阶段——文档类型——专业 ?...15、cms系统采用百度富文本编辑器,可批量上传图片、附件、视频、涂鸦、插入地图等。 ? 16、系统运行在自己电脑中,其硬盘目录如下:方便管理。

    41330

    信息泄露

    (很多中间件会自定义404页面) 使用工具(例如whatweb:这是一种网站指纹识别工具) Web程序(CMS类型以及版本、敏感文件) 使用工具(whatweb、cms_identify)...用法: whatweb 域名/IP -i:指定要扫描的文件 -v:详细显示扫描的结果 -a:指定运行的级别 常规扫描: whatweb www.baidu.com ? ?...批量扫描: 批量扫描就是指,将多个扫描的目标域名保存在一个文本文件,通过 -i 命令,指定从该文本文件扫描文本的域名。...whatweb 域名 --log-xml=文件名.xml whatweb 域名 --log-[类型]=文件名....BBScan脚本 基于Python开发;渗透前期,快速的对大量目标进行扫描,发现信息泄露的常见漏洞,找到可能的突破入口 需要安装 requirements.txt 【该文本是保存着五个需要安装的官方第三方库

    1.1K20

    PageAdmin CMS模板约定的文件和目录说明

    用PageAdmin CMS制作模板时候,有几个重要的目录和文件需要遵循约定的规则。 1、Views目录 每个模板目录下的.cshtml文件必须放在Views目录下,这个是模板制作的约定规则。...2、Views/Web.Config 每个views目录下都必须有一个Web.Config配置文件,可以从现有模板拷贝即可,主要用于mvc页面编译的声明,此文件不能删除,否则导致模板页面无法加载。...4、Views/Model Model目录作用主要用于放一些和数据有关的局部页,新闻局部页,一些幻灯片模型等等,在模板通过Html.Partial("文件名")的方式引用。...5、Views/Shared Sharea目录作用和Model目录完全一样,但是为了维护上方面,一些和结构有关的页面建议放这个目录下,如上一页,下一页这种局部代码页面,或者分页模板这种局部页面,一样通过...Html.Partial("文件名")的方式引用。

    91730

    如何登录到你的 WordPress 管理仪表板

    WordPress 是一个内容管理系统 (CMS),这意味着它是一种简化生成、存储和显示 Web 材料的过程的工具。WordPress 最初是作为一种改进日常写作常规排版的工具。...但是,它被用作博客工具,随着我们接近今年第四季度,WordPress 仍然是使用最广泛的 CMS 系统,不仅在博客。WordPress 是一个完全开源的程序,会定期更新。可以在此处找到存储库。...此外,忘记放错你自己的登录 URL 太简单了。你可能希望不时在你的 WordPress 网站上生成帖子、添加插件执行其他“后端”活动。这些通常是通过你的 WordPress 仪表板完成的。...注意:请记住,如果你已将 WordPress 安装到 URL 的文档根目录,则 URL 将为 example.com/wp-admin。...如何在网站上安装 WordPress? 如何在 WordPress 创建登录页面? 如果大家发现文章中有什么错误的地方,欢迎在下方评论。

    1.5K31

    记一次秀的我头皮发麻的应急响应

    可以看到第一个是通过修改上传类型,而第二个是利用后台模板编辑功能,写入生成aspaspx类型webshell的ashx文件,再通过访问ashx文件最终生成aspaspx类型的webshell。...该文件定义了样式的根目录为taws,接下来我们看taws/config.asp ?.../sdcms_book.asp"`,最后调用load和diaplay完成加载和显示。...攻击者首先对原先的文件进行了拷贝,用图片马替换了正常的留言页面,最终通过boook.asp达到劫持页面的效果,至此也不难看出该攻击者在挂马之前是对该cms进行过一定审计的,随后在对网站首页检查时也未发现留言页面入口...https://github.com/DeEpinGh0st/Erebus 更新了 完善信息收集模块 详见gather ---- Collector 注意:重定向文件必须与脚本定义的文件名一致

    1.1K32

    苹果cms模板目录文件对照大全

    苹果cms模板目录文件对照大全 模板目录:模板文件放在/template/目录下。...在后台站点分类管理,可以选择当前使用的模板 │─template/1/ 模板1 │ ├─ads 广告文件目录 │ ├─js js文件(官方模板) │ ├─css...comment 评论模块模板目录 │ └─gbook 留言本模块模板目录 │ └─index 首页模块模板目录 │ └─label 自定义页面模块模板目录...│─template/n/ 模板N 模板文件:系统规定默认模板文件名, 其中 分类、内容、播放等页面的模板是可以自定义的。...在后台站点设置,可以修改绑定 全站公共样式文件,建议定义如何名称存放在模板的public目录下: 全站公共样式文件,建议定义如何名称存放在模板的public目录下: public/include.html

    2K20

    vue引入并使用markdown编辑器

    同样,一般在CMS后台管理系统,也经常会用到编辑器来编写一些文章材料。其中最常用的还是 markdown编辑器和 富文本编辑器。 效果 ? Markdown 介绍 1....什么是Markdown  首先,各位框架玩家一定不会陌生,因为无论是在各类框架下还是开源项目中,都会有一个 .md的文件,该文件一般是项目说明文件,不仅语法简洁,而且所生成的“页面”也要比普通标记语言更加整洁明了...Markdown是一种可以使用普通文本编辑器编写的标记语言,通过简单的标记语法,它可以使普通文本内容具有一定的格式。...世界上最流行的博客平台WordPress和大型CMSJoomla、Drupal都能很好的支持Markdown。完全采用Markdown编辑器的博客平台有Ghost和Typecho。...用于编写说明文档,并且以“README.md”的文件名保存在软件的目录下面。

    6.7K23

    微服务 day04:页面静态化

    在开发修改页面的内容是需要人工编写 html 以及 js 文件, cms 系统是通过程序自动化的对页面的内容进行修改,通过页面静态化技术生成 html 页面。 如何对页面进行静态化?...freemarker 的默认模板存放目录; 在 templates 下创建模板文件 test1.ftl,模板的 ${name} 最终会被freemarker 替换成具体的数据。...忽略 2、插值(Interpolation):即${..}部分,freemarker会用真实的值代替${..} 3、FTL指令:和HTML标记类似,名字前加#予以区分,Freemarker会解析标签的表达式逻辑...表示,如果stubestFriendname为空默认显示空字符串。 内建函数 内建函数语法格式: 变量+?+函数名称 得到某个集合的大小:${集合名?...2、模板制作 编写模板文件 轮播图页面原型 在门户的静态工程目录有轮播图的静态页面,路径是:/include/index_banner.html。

    2K10
    领券